Rickie Fowler has garnered plenty of love and attention from his fans due to his jovial nature. But on Saturday at TPC Sawgrass, his behavior towards a fan wasn’t so welcoming. Enraged Fowler yelled at a fan, saying “you!” after hitting his shot on hole 16 during the third round of the Players Championship. But why did a cool-minded player Fowler react like that?
Here’s video of incident at the 16th tee box. Romano told the same guy moments before to put his phone on silent multiple times.. he didn’t. Rickie was not a fan of him. pic.twitter.com/Vovx1RlM3X
— Rickie Fowler Tracker (@Rickie_Tracker) March 16, 2024
As the matter was dug deeper, it was found that the fan didn’t keep his phone on silent and that bothered Rickie’ s gameplay. Although the arrogant fan was once asked by Fowler’s caddie to have his phone silenced, the fan didn’t listen and that got the player infuriated amid his game. Although the scuffle took place, Fowler managed to drive 285 yards down the middle. But his second shot landed into a water hazard and made a double-bogey to land his score at 76. On Sunday, the final round of the tournament is taking place and Fowler sits at T71 as of now. Thus, it is to see how far he can take his game during the showdown.
